L. Leita is a scholar working on Pollution, Plant Science and Soil Science. According to data from OpenAlex, L. Leita has authored 56 papers receiving a total of 2.0k ind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Pollution, 18 papers in Plant Science and 15 papers in Soil Science. Recurrent topics in L. Leita's work include Heavy metals in environment (13 papers), Soil Carbon and Nitrogen Dynamics (13 papers) and Pesticide and Herbicide Environmental Studies (10 papers). L. Leita is often cited by papers focused on Heavy metals in environment (13 papers), Soil Carbon and Nitrogen Dynamics (13 papers) and Pesticide and Herbicide Environmental Studies (10 papers). L. Leita collaborates with scholars based in Italy, Spain and Czechia. L. Leita's co-authors include Maria De Nobili, Claudio Mondini, Marco Contin, P. Sequi, Gabriela Mühlbachová, Luca Marchiol, G. Zerbi, Stefano Cesco, Miguel Á. Sánchez-Monedero and Giovanni Cercignani and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and The Science of The Total Environment.
